For many machines on the non-rotating parts measure is sufficient to describe the health of trouble-free work. But for the like comprising flexible rotor
Some machines are not very appropriate measure only on non-rotating parts. In this case, it is necessary in the rotating and non-rotation of two parts
Measurements or measurements on rotating parts only to monitor the machine. For such machines, this section expressed by the general provisions given in ISO 7919-1
General to supplement shaft vibration. If the two standard methods can be used, it should generally use a more restrictive.
Vibration measurements can be used for a variety of purposes, including routine operational monitoring, acceptance testing, diagnosis and analysis. This section provides only about transport
General line monitoring and acceptance testing.
This section provides three basic measurement parameters (displacement, velocity, acceleration), and gives their limits. In accordance with the Appendix to this section
Guidelines, in most cases, be able to ensure that the machines operate satisfactorily.

1 Scope
GB/T 6075 This section provides the measurement and evaluation of machine vibration on non-rotating or reciprocating machine parts and Party General Conditions
law. The magnitude of vibration and the vibration change both expressed operation monitoring and evaluation criteria and acceptance tests related. First proposed evaluation criteria
Consider first the machine safe and reliable long-term operation, taking into account the harmful effects of the related equipment is minimized. This section also provides the operational
Limit.
Evaluation criteria in this section only with the vibration generated by the machine itself, but not with an external vibration passed to it has nothing to do.
This section does not consider the torsional vibration.

3 measurements
This chapter describes the recommended for the evaluation of machine vibration measurement methods and operating conditions. Allow according to rules and regulations in Chapter 5 of the vibration evaluation.
3.1 Measurement parameters
3.1.1 Frequency Range
Vibration measurement should be broadband, in order to fully cover the spectrum of the machine.
Frequency range should be determined (for example, evaluated using a rolling bearing according to the type of machine to consider the integrity of the machines required frequency range
Evaluation should be more than just a machine sliding bearings have a higher frequency).
Each specific type of machine measuring instruments frequency guidelines given in the relevant part of ISO 10816's.
Note 1. The previous speed and vibration intensity 10Hz ~ 1000Hz range of broadband vibrations [mm/s (rms)] related. However, for different types of aircraft
It is available in different frequency ranges and measurements.
3.1.2 measurements
For the purposes of this section, you can use the following measurements.
a) vibration displacement in micrometers ([mu] m) as a unit;
b) vibration velocity in millimeters per second (mm/s) as a unit;
c) vibration acceleration in meters per second squared (m/s2) as a unit.
